/openbmc/linux/drivers/block/drbd/ |
H A D | drbd_main.c | 942 cpu_to_be32(bdev_physical_block_size(bdev)); in drbd_send_sizes() 944 cpu_to_be32(bdev_logical_block_size(bdev)); in drbd_send_sizes() 946 cpu_to_be32(bdev_alignment_offset(bdev)); in drbd_send_sizes() 3117 struct drbd_md *in_core = &bdev->md; in check_offsets_and_sizes() 3220 bdev->md.meta_dev_idx = bdev->disk_conf->meta_dev_idx; in drbd_md_read() 3221 bdev->md.md_offset = drbd_md_ss(bdev); in drbd_md_read() 3225 bdev->md.md_size_sect = 8; in drbd_md_read() 3227 if (drbd_md_sync_page_io(device, bdev, bdev->md.md_offset, in drbd_md_read() 3266 bdev->md.flags = be32_to_cpu(buffer->flags); in drbd_md_read() 3275 if (check_offsets_and_sizes(device, bdev)) in drbd_md_read() [all …]
|
H A D | drbd_actlog.c | 105 void wait_until_done_or_force_detached(struct drbd_device *device, struct drbd_backing_dev *bdev, in wait_until_done_or_force_detached() argument 111 dt = rcu_dereference(bdev->disk_conf)->disk_timeout; in wait_until_done_or_force_detached() 126 struct drbd_backing_dev *bdev, in _drbd_md_sync_page_io() argument 142 bio = bio_alloc_bioset(bdev->md_bdev, 1, op | op_flags, GFP_NOIO, in _drbd_md_sync_page_io() 168 wait_until_done_or_force_detached(device, bdev, &device->md_io.done); in _drbd_md_sync_page_io() 177 int drbd_md_sync_page_io(struct drbd_device *device, struct drbd_backing_dev *bdev, in drbd_md_sync_page_io() argument 183 BUG_ON(!bdev->md_bdev); in drbd_md_sync_page_io() 190 if (sector < drbd_md_first_sector(bdev) || in drbd_md_sync_page_io() 191 sector + 7 > drbd_md_last_sector(bdev)) in drbd_md_sync_page_io() 197 err = _drbd_md_sync_page_io(device, bdev, sector, op); in drbd_md_sync_page_io()
|
/openbmc/linux/drivers/md/ |
H A D | dm-switch.c | 326 bio_set_dev(bio, sctx->path_list[path_nr].dmdev->bdev); in switch_map() 520 static int switch_prepare_ioctl(struct dm_target *ti, struct block_device **bdev) in switch_prepare_ioctl() argument 527 *bdev = sctx->path_list[path_nr].dmdev->bdev; in switch_prepare_ioctl() 533 bdev_nr_sectors((*bdev))) in switch_prepare_ioctl()
|
H A D | dm-zoned-reclaim.c | 79 ret = blkdev_issue_zeroout(dev->bdev, in dmz_reclaim_align_wp() 165 src.bdev = src_zone->dev->bdev; in dmz_reclaim_copy() 169 dst.bdev = dst_zone->dev->bdev; in dmz_reclaim_copy()
|
H A D | dm-writecache.c | 277 offset = get_start_sect(wc->ssd_dev->bdev); in persistent_memory_claim() 515 region.bdev = wc->ssd_dev->bdev; in ssd_commit_flushed() 555 region.bdev = wc->ssd_dev->bdev; in ssd_commit_superblock() 590 region.bdev = dev->bdev; in writecache_disk_flush() 984 region.bdev = wc->ssd_dev->bdev; in writecache_read_metadata() 1310 bio_set_dev(bio, wc->dev->bdev); in writecache_flush_thread() 1367 bio_set_dev(bio, wc->ssd_dev->bdev); in writecache_map_read() 1421 bio_set_dev(bio, wc->ssd_dev->bdev); in writecache_bio_copy_ssd() 1584 bio_set_dev(bio, wc->dev->bdev); in writecache_map() 1909 from.bdev = wc->ssd_dev->bdev; in __writecache_writeback_ssd() [all …]
|
H A D | dm-mpath.c | 514 struct block_device *bdev; in multipath_clone_and_map() local 538 bdev = pgpath->path.dev->bdev; in multipath_clone_and_map() 539 q = bdev_get_queue(bdev); in multipath_clone_and_map() 661 bio_set_dev(bio, pgpath->path.dev->bdev); in __multipath_map_bio() 885 struct request_queue *q = bdev_get_queue(bdev); in setup_scsi_dh() 915 DMINFO("retaining handler on device %pg", bdev); in setup_scsi_dh() 961 q = bdev_get_queue(p->path.dev->bdev); in parse_path() 1626 struct request_queue *q = bdev_get_queue(pgpath->path.dev->bdev); in activate_or_offline_path() 2029 struct block_device **bdev) in multipath_prepare_ioctl() argument 2042 *bdev = pgpath->path.dev->bdev; in multipath_prepare_ioctl() [all …]
|
H A D | dm-thin.c | 723 bio_set_dev(bio, tc->pool_dev->bdev); in remap() 735 bio_set_dev(bio, tc->origin_dev->bdev); in remap_to_origin() 1288 to.bdev = tc->pool_dev->bdev; in ll_zero() 1348 from.bdev = origin->bdev; in schedule_copy() 1352 to.bdev = tc->pool_dev->bdev; in schedule_copy() 3225 return bdev_nr_sectors(bdev); in get_dev_size() 3230 sector_t metadata_dev_size = get_dev_size(bdev); in warn_if_metadata_device_too_big() 3234 bdev, THIN_METADATA_MAX_SECTORS); in warn_if_metadata_device_too_big() 3239 sector_t metadata_dev_size = get_dev_size(bdev); in get_metadata_dev_size() 3367 pool = __pool_find(dm_table_get_md(ti->table), metadata_dev->bdev, data_dev->bdev, in pool_ctr() [all …]
|
H A D | dm-log.c | 309 .bdev = lc->header_location.bdev, in flush_header() 442 lc->header_location.bdev = lc->log_dev->bdev; in create_log_context() 450 bdev_logical_block_size(lc->header_location.bdev)); in create_log_context() 452 if (buf_size > bdev_nr_bytes(dev->bdev)) { in create_log_context()
|
H A D | dm-snap-persistent.c | 236 .bdev = dm_snap_cow(ps->store->snap)->bdev, in chunk_io() 321 bdev) >> 9); in read_header() 497 client = dm_bufio_client_create(dm_snap_cow(ps->store->snap)->bdev, in read_exceptions() 581 *total_sectors = get_dev_size(dm_snap_cow(store->snap)->bdev); in persistent_usage() 678 sector_t size = get_dev_size(dm_snap_cow(store->snap)->bdev); in persistent_prepare_exception()
|
/openbmc/linux/include/linux/ |
H A D | blk-integrity.h | 57 bdev_get_integrity(struct block_device *bdev) in bdev_get_integrity() argument 59 return blk_get_integrity(bdev->bd_disk); in bdev_get_integrity()
|
/openbmc/openbmc/meta-arm/meta-arm-bsp/recipes-bsp/u-boot/u-boot/corstone1000/ |
H A D | 0027-corstone1000-set-kernel_addr-based-on-boot_idx.patch | 62 + struct udevice *dev, *bdev; 74 + device_find_first_child(dev, &bdev); 75 + desc = dev_get_uclass_plat(bdev);
|
/openbmc/linux/drivers/video/fbdev/ |
H A D | ssd1307fb.c | 509 static int ssd1307fb_update_bl(struct backlight_device *bdev) in ssd1307fb_update_bl() argument 511 struct ssd1307fb_par *par = bl_get_data(bdev); in ssd1307fb_update_bl() 513 int brightness = bdev->props.brightness; in ssd1307fb_update_bl() 526 static int ssd1307fb_get_brightness(struct backlight_device *bdev) in ssd1307fb_get_brightness() argument 528 struct ssd1307fb_par *par = bl_get_data(bdev); in ssd1307fb_get_brightness() 533 static int ssd1307fb_check_fb(struct backlight_device *bdev, in ssd1307fb_check_fb() argument 536 return (info->bl_dev == bdev); in ssd1307fb_check_fb()
|
/openbmc/linux/drivers/block/ |
H A D | loop.c | 540 if (f->f_mapping->host->i_rdev == bdev->bd_dev) in loop_validate_file() 591 error = loop_validate_file(file, bdev); in loop_change_fd() 992 struct block_device *bdev, in loop_configure() argument 1029 error = loop_validate_file(file, bdev); in loop_configure() 1072 lo->lo_device = bdev; in loop_configure() 1118 bd_abort_claiming(bdev, loop_configure); in loop_configure() 1126 bd_abort_claiming(bdev, loop_configure); in loop_configure() 1548 return loop_configure(lo, mode, bdev, &config); in lo_ioctl() 1556 return loop_configure(lo, mode, bdev, &config); in lo_ioctl() 1559 return loop_change_fd(lo, bdev, arg); in lo_ioctl() [all …]
|
/openbmc/linux/fs/nfs/blocklayout/ |
H A D | blocklayout.h | 98 struct block_device *bdev; member 111 struct block_device *bdev; member
|
/openbmc/linux/drivers/block/xen-blkback/ |
H A D | common.h | 224 struct block_device *bdev; member 363 #define vbd_sz(_v) bdev_nr_sectors((_v)->bdev) 375 struct block_device *bdev; member
|
/openbmc/linux/drivers/nvme/host/ |
H A D | ioctl.c | 173 struct block_device *bdev = ns ? ns->disk->part0 : NULL; in nvme_map_user_request() local 198 if (bdev) in nvme_map_user_request() 199 bio_set_dev(bio, bdev); in nvme_map_user_request() 201 if (bdev && meta_buffer && meta_len) { in nvme_map_user_request() 714 int nvme_ioctl(struct block_device *bdev, blk_mode_t mode, in nvme_ioctl() argument 717 struct nvme_ns *ns = bdev->bd_disk->private_data; in nvme_ioctl() 722 if (bdev_is_partition(bdev)) in nvme_ioctl() 818 int nvme_ns_head_ioctl(struct block_device *bdev, blk_mode_t mode, in nvme_ns_head_ioctl() argument 821 struct nvme_ns_head *head = bdev->bd_disk->private_data; in nvme_ns_head_ioctl() 828 if (bdev_is_partition(bdev)) in nvme_ns_head_ioctl()
|
/openbmc/linux/fs/jfs/ |
H A D | jfs_logmgr.c | 1061 struct block_device *bdev; in lmLogOpen() local 1073 if (log->bdev->bd_dev == sbi->logdev) { in lmLogOpen() 1105 if (IS_ERR(bdev)) { in lmLogOpen() 1106 rc = PTR_ERR(bdev); in lmLogOpen() 1110 log->bdev = bdev; in lmLogOpen() 1144 blkdev_put(bdev, log); in lmLogOpen() 1165 log->bdev = sb->s_bdev; in open_inline_log() 1439 struct block_device *bdev; in lmLogClose() local 1485 bdev = log->bdev; in lmLogClose() 1488 blkdev_put(bdev, log); in lmLogClose() [all …]
|
/openbmc/linux/drivers/gpu/drm/ttm/ |
H A D | ttm_module.h | 41 void ttm_sys_man_init(struct ttm_device *bdev);
|
/openbmc/linux/fs/iomap/ |
H A D | direct-io.c | 59 return bio_alloc_bioset(iter->iomap.bdev, nr_vecs, opf, in iomap_dio_alloc_bio() 61 return bio_alloc(iter->iomap.bdev, nr_vecs, opf, GFP_KERNEL); in iomap_dio_alloc_bio() 291 if ((pos | length) & (bdev_logical_block_size(iomap->bdev) - 1) || in iomap_dio_bio_iter() 292 !bdev_iter_is_aligned(iomap->bdev, dio->submit.iter)) in iomap_dio_bio_iter() 319 (bdev_fua(iomap->bdev) || !bdev_write_cache(iomap->bdev))) in iomap_dio_bio_iter()
|
/openbmc/linux/drivers/block/zram/ |
H A D | zram_drv.c | 417 struct block_device *bdev; in reset_bdev() local 422 bdev = zram->bdev; in reset_bdev() 423 blkdev_put(bdev, zram); in reset_bdev() 427 zram->bdev = NULL; in reset_bdev() 473 struct block_device *bdev = NULL; in backing_dev_store() local 512 if (IS_ERR(bdev)) { in backing_dev_store() 513 err = PTR_ERR(bdev); in backing_dev_store() 514 bdev = NULL; in backing_dev_store() 528 zram->bdev = bdev; in backing_dev_store() 541 if (bdev) in backing_dev_store() [all …]
|
/openbmc/linux/drivers/gpu/drm/amd/amdgpu/ |
H A D | amdgpu_vram_mgr.c | 250 struct amdgpu_device *adev = amdgpu_ttm_adev(bo->tbo.bdev); in amdgpu_vram_mgr_bo_visible_size() 293 spin_lock(&man->bdev->lru_lock); in amdgpu_vram_mgr_do_reserve() 295 spin_unlock(&man->bdev->lru_lock); in amdgpu_vram_mgr_do_reserve() 889 ttm_resource_manager_init(man, &adev->mman.bdev, in amdgpu_vram_mgr_init() 908 ttm_set_driver_manager(&adev->mman.bdev, TTM_PL_VRAM, &mgr->manager); in amdgpu_vram_mgr_init() 930 ret = ttm_resource_manager_evict_all(&adev->mman.bdev, man); in amdgpu_vram_mgr_fini() 947 ttm_set_driver_manager(&adev->mman.bdev, TTM_PL_VRAM, NULL); in amdgpu_vram_mgr_fini()
|
/openbmc/linux/fs/btrfs/ |
H A D | disk-io.h | 54 struct btrfs_super_block *btrfs_read_dev_super(struct block_device *bdev); 55 struct btrfs_super_block *btrfs_read_dev_one_super(struct block_device *bdev,
|
/openbmc/u-boot/drivers/block/ |
H A D | blk-uclass.c | 351 return blk_select_hwpart(desc->bdev, hwpart); in blk_dselect_hwpart() 432 struct udevice *dev = block_dev->bdev; in blk_dread() 453 struct udevice *dev = block_dev->bdev; in blk_dwrite() 466 struct udevice *dev = block_dev->bdev; in blk_derase() 585 desc->bdev = dev; in blk_create_device()
|
/openbmc/linux/drivers/scsi/ |
H A D | sd.c | 1470 struct scsi_disk *sdkp = scsi_disk(bdev->bd_disk); in sd_getgeo() 1483 host->hostt->bios_param(sdp, bdev, capacity, diskinfo); in sd_getgeo() 1485 scsicam_bios_param(bdev, capacity, diskinfo); in sd_getgeo() 1510 struct gendisk *disk = bdev->bd_disk; in sd_ioctl() 1519 if (bdev_is_partition(bdev) && !capable(CAP_SYS_RAWIO)) in sd_ioctl() 1799 struct scsi_disk *sdkp = scsi_disk(bdev->bd_disk); in sd_pr_in_command() 1858 struct scsi_disk *sdkp = scsi_disk(bdev->bd_disk); in sd_pr_read_reservation() 1888 struct scsi_disk *sdkp = scsi_disk(bdev->bd_disk); in sd_pr_out_command() 1938 return sd_pr_out_command(bdev, 0x01, key, 0, in sd_pr_reserve() 1944 return sd_pr_out_command(bdev, 0x02, key, 0, in sd_pr_release() [all …]
|
/openbmc/linux/drivers/gpu/drm/radeon/ |
H A D | radeon_object.c | 205 r = ttm_bo_init_validate(&rdev->mman.bdev, &bo->tbo, type, in radeon_bo_create() 353 struct ttm_device *bdev = &rdev->mman.bdev; in radeon_bo_evict_vram() local 364 man = ttm_manager_type(bdev, TTM_PL_VRAM); in radeon_bo_evict_vram() 367 return ttm_resource_manager_evict_all(bdev, man); in radeon_bo_evict_vram() 422 ttm_manager_type(&rdev->mman.bdev, TTM_PL_VRAM); in radeon_bo_get_threshold_for_moves()
|